Department Details


> Team nursing model with a fun atmosphere!


\> Ability to get to know patients due to their length of stay on the unit & great unit to provide education and coaching to patients and families!


\> Work with an interdisciplinary team of therapist to help patients regain independence


\> Main diagnoses of patients: strokes, spinal cord injuries, and brain injuries


\> Closed campus between orthopedics and rehab, no cross-campus floating required


\> CARF accredited rehab facility with the ability for nurses to become Rehab Certified


\>15 years CAUTI free and 13 years CLABSI free


\> A 27-bed acute care unit with a collaborative practice environment in a CARF accredited program for both general rehab and acquired brain-injured patients.


\> People admitted to this unit have an acute medical management need and a condition or diagnosis resulting in a loss of or impairment in functional skills such as: mobility, cognition, activities of daily living and communication which requires an intensive therapy program to improve level of function.


\> Patients participate in a minimum of three hours of therapy per day.


\> Examples of diagnoses managed may be stroke, brain injury, spinal cord injury, neurological disorders, multiple fractures, bi-lateral total joint replacement, amputation, multiple trauma and de-conditioning from a variety of medical and surgical events.
